Having missed dinner we stopped at Febo. A kind of fast foodery selling, burgers, fries and snacks. All fries here are served with delicious Fresh Mayonaisse and they sell burgers, chicken burgers, spring rolls etc out of the hot vending machines on the walls. Insert coin, open flap and hot snack away. Was preety impessive and so cheap.
